A Comparative Dissolution and Absorption Study of an Orodispersible Powder, Chewable Tablet and Soft Gel Capsule Vitamin D3 Supplementation
A Comparative Vitamin D Bioavailability Study Following Supplementation of an Orodispersible, Chewable Tablet and Soft Gelatin Capsule Vitamin D3 Supplementation in Vitamin D Deficient Healthy Adults

Summary
This is an open-labelled, randomized controlled clinical trial aimed to compare the pharmacokinetics of an orodispersible vs a soft gelatin vitamin supplementation in vitamin D deficient healthy adults.
Detailed description
Vitamin D is a fat-soluble vitamin used by the body for normal bone development and maintenance by increasing the absorption of calcium, magnesium, and phosphate. Vitamin D also plays a role in the nervous system, musculoskeletal system and immune system. Vitamin D deficiency has been linked with diverse health conditions including diabetes, cardiovascular diseases, breast, colorectal and prostate cancer, dementia, depression, erectile dysfunction, osteoporosis, and bone disorders. Vitamin D deficiency is a global healthcare challenge. To overcome vitamin D deficiency, a daily vitamin D supplementation of 200-1000 IU or a high dosage from 25000 to 200000 IU for 4-6 weeks, is normally recommended. Vitamin D supplements are available over the counter in different delivery vehicles (formulations) to reach the circulatory system. In the present study the investigators aim to evaluate the pharmacokinetics of an orodispersible vitamin D supplement vs a conventional oral soft gelatin capsule, in vitamin D deficient healthy adults to assess how different vitamin D supplement formulations can efficiently overcome the vitamin D deficiency.

Interventions
| Type | Name | Description |
|---|---|---|
| DIETARY_SUPPLEMENT | Soft gelatin 200000 IU vitamin D3 capsule | Weekly single dose for 3-weeks |
| DIETARY_SUPPLEMENT | Orodispersible (sachet) 200000 IU vitamin D3 | Weekly single dose for 3-weeks |
